L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
12
返回列表 发新帖
楼主: hantsy

breezy 中新的fontconfig 2.3.2好像已经支持中文粗斜体。。。。

[复制链接]
发表于 2005-5-6 15:02:05 | 显示全部楼层
Post by fundawang
从目前的技术来看,出粗体必须要经过libxft。如果你没有patch过的libxft或xorg,是不可能有粗体的。

fontconfig的changelog跟我们所用的firefly模拟粗体根本说的是两回事。

你以为我连这都不知道啊!我还改过 fontconfig 和 libxft 的patch呢!没fontconfig的request,libxft的粗体模拟是出不出来的。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2005-5-8 08:44:56 | 显示全部楼层
Post by fundawang
从目前的技术来看,出粗体必须要经过libxft。如果你没有patch过的libxft或xorg,是不可能有粗体的。

fontconfig的changelog跟我们所用的firefly模拟粗体根本说的是两回事。


firefly 补丁从2.2.3所有的中文工作都是由fontconfig完成 。。。pango,qt 都不需要补丁,libxft,现在不清楚了,好久没有打过补丁了。。。
我的libxft ,fontconfig 都是用系统自带的。。。可能fontconfig 吸收了firefly 的一些补丁(我尝试打补丁,提示已经存在)。。。
你是德高望重,我懒得和你理论了。。。
[PHP]
hantsy@debian:~ $ sudo dpkg -l libxft2
Desired=Unknown/Install/Remove/Purge/Hold
| Status=Not/Installed/Config-files/Unpacked/Failed-config/Half-installed
|/ Err?=(none)/Hold/Reinst-required/X=both-problems (Status,Err: uppercase=bad)
||/ Name           Version        Description
+++-==============-==============-============================================
ii  libxft2        2.1.2-6ubuntu1 FreeType-based font drawing library for X
hantsy@debian:~ $ sudo dpkg -l fontconfig
Desired=Unknown/Install/Remove/Purge/Hold
| Status=Not/Installed/Config-files/Unpacked/Failed-config/Half-installed
|/ Err?=(none)/Hold/Reinst-required/X=both-problems (Status,Err: uppercase=bad)
||/ Name           Version        Description
+++-==============-==============-============================================
hi  fontconfig     2.3.2-1ubuntu1 generic font configuration library
hantsy@debian:~ $
[/PHP]
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表